Transaction 44c7af8d56a49dc65ca405305add176dd6109a8e2062244a20e9f89ffbe15130
1 Input
1 Output
-
44c7af8d56a49dc65ca405305add176dd6109a8e2062244a20e9f89ffbe15130:0
- value
- 106393
- script pubkey
- OP_0 OP_PUSHBYTES_20 4b26747415807307d34cd70f4e5088f0e98d6d24
- address
- bc1qfvn8gaq4spes056v6u85u5yg7r5c6mfyyv6fgw